The Energy Imperative: Is it Worth Replacing 20-Year-Old Double Glazing?

One of the primary queries we receive is whether older glazing units remain effective. The conversational answer, frequently highlighted by current AI Answer Engines, is no.

While structurally sound, typical 20-year-old double glazing utilizes first-generation technology that is vastly inferior to modern standards. In 2026, A+ rated energy-efficient windows have become mandatory for reducing home carbon footprints and combating rising energy costs.

Why Modern Glazing Wins:

  • Argon Gas Filling: Unlike older ‘air-filled’ units, we use Argon gas between the panes to create a superior thermal barrier.
  • Warm Edge Spacer Bars: These prevent the “cold-bridge” effect at the glass edges, drastically reducing condensation and “misted units.”
  • Low-E Coatings: Our double glazed windows feature advanced coatings that reflect heat back into your home while allowing solar warmth in.

The ROI: Homeowners in Manchester can often recoup their investment through reduced energy bills in as little as 6 to 8 years, making professional window replacement a financially sound long-term strategy.

The “Repair-First” Philosophy: Don’t Replace Misted Units Unless Necessary

We are recognized as one of the most trusted local window repairs in Manchester because we prioritize honesty over a hard sell. Sometimes, a full window replacement in Manchester is simply not necessary.

If you observe condensation or fog between your glass panes, you have a misted double glazing unit. This occurs because the seal has failed and the internal desiccant is saturated.

Our specialist double glaze repairer team offers a cost-effective alternative. We can manufacture a replacement double glazing glass unit and swap it directly into your existing uPVC or timber frames. This process, including misted unit replacement, often saves homeowners up to 70% of the cost of a full replacement while still restoring your insulation and view.

1. Do I need planning permission for a uPVC porch or conservatory? Most small porches and conservatories fall under “Permitted Development,” meaning you do not need formal planning permission, provided the structure adheres to specific size limits (usually under 3 sq. m of floor area) and does not exceed height restrictions. Our surveyors handle all the technical details to ensure compliance.

2. Can you put a cat flap in a double glazed door? Yes. You cannot simply ‘cut a hole’ in existing double glazing, as this will blow the sealed unit. To fit a cat flap in a double glazed door, we measure your pane, manufacture a brand-new double-glazed unit with a pre-cut, sealed hole from our factory, and swap the glass panels over smoothly.
